Understanding the Importance of Clear Prompts
Clear and precise prompts are essential for guiding AI models effectively. Ambiguous questions can result in vague or irrelevant outputs, wasting time and resources. Clarity ensures that AI understands the context and scope of the analysis, leading to more meaningful results.
Effective Questioning Techniques
1. Be Specific and Precise
Specify exactly what you need from the AI. Instead of asking, “Analyze customer data,” ask, “Identify the top 5 factors influencing customer churn in the last quarter.”
2. Use Open-Ended Questions for Exploration
Encourage comprehensive insights with open-ended prompts. For example, “What patterns can be observed in the sales data over the past year?” allows the AI to explore various aspects of the data.
3. Incorporate Context and Constraints
Providing context helps the AI tailor its response. For example, “Considering the recent market changes, analyze the sales trends for the electronics sector in Europe.” Adding constraints guides the analysis within relevant boundaries.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
Poorly formulated prompts can lead to misleading or unusable results. Avoid vague questions, overly broad requests, or missing context. Regularly refining prompts based on previous outputs can improve the quality of AI analysis.
Practical Tips for Crafting Better Prompts
- Define the specific goal of your analysis.
- Include relevant data parameters and timeframes.
- Ask targeted questions that direct the AI’s focus.
- Iteratively refine prompts based on initial responses.
- Use examples to clarify complex requests.
